My guinea pig has crusty eyes for years, now bald spots. What's wrong?

why does my guinea pig have crusty eyes? he isn't showing any other signs that something is wrong, and is eating normally. he has had this without any effects for years, so I was wondering if there really is anything wrong with him. When the crusts fall off, the hair falls off as well and a bald patch is left by the eyes.

Thanks for using PetCoach. There are several possibilities for Pietje's crusty eyes. The first is to make sure that he has adequate Vitamin C supplement. This needs to be in the form of fresh fruits and veggies as well as fresh food, and Vit C supplement (not in the water). A bit more on feeding https://vcahospitals.com/know-your-pet/guinea-pigs-feeding

The other differentials include mites or ringworm. A vet visit can help diagnose either of these conditions. The vet may recommend a fungal culture or skin scraping to make a diagnosis. https://vcahospitals.com/know-your-pet/guinea-pigs-problems
